"Just the Ticket" is the second half of the fourth episode in the seventeenth season of Arthur.

Summary[edit]

Arthur's ecstatic when he wins free concert tickets on the radio. They are even in the front-row! Problem is, he can only take one friend. Let the pestering begin![4]

Plot[edit]

Arthur complains that he feels like he never wins anything. He answers the phone and wins Static Airwaves concert tickets, and then tells the viewers that winning is even worse than not winning.

Just the Ticket

Arthur tells his friends (Muffy, Francine, Buster, Brain, Binky, Sue Ellen, and George) about the tickets, and they all come to Arthur's house to wait for the delivery. When the package arrives, there are only two tickets inside. Arthur calls the radio station who respond that they made a mistake and he is lucky to get even two tickets for the concert. Muffy asks who Arthur will take to the concert, and Buster says that they should leave Arthur alone, expecting Arthur to take him.

Arthur then receives a call from Francine, reminding him that she introduced the class to Static Airwaves back in kindergarten. After even more calls, Arthur asks his mother to not answer the phone. At dinner, the family wears headphones to block out the constant phone calls.

Arthur goes to the library. Muffy, having sent Bailey to follow him, visits the library as well. Arthur's friends have all arrived at the library, and Arthur runs out in panic, deciding to give the tickets to Binky (whom is waiting outside). He finds that he has lost the tickets, and is relieved.

Arthur sends an email to his friends, writing that whoever finds the tickets can keep them. When he arrives at school, everyone is mad at him, believing that he lied and wants to keep the tickets for himself. Binky frisks him and confirms that he does not have the tickets, only to reach for Arthur's book. Arthur protests, saying that he has nothing to hide, until the tickets slide out of the book.

Arthur tries giving his concert tickets to D.W., who declines. He tapes the tickets to a post with a note reading to take them, only for the wind to blow the tickets onto his shirt. Arthur puts them on a tree stump and weighs them down with a rock, only to go home and be informed by D.W. that Bailey brought the tickets to the house. He opens the door to see all his friends, who apologize and say that Arthur should go by himself.

With D.W.'s suggestion of picking straws, Arthur attends the concert with George. However, due to the seats being in the front row, they are unable to see the band. Arthur says that he "never really wins anything," and he and George cheer anyways.

Trivia[edit]

  • On the PBS Kids website and video app, the episode is shortened to the scene where Binky frisks Arthur. It is unknown why.
  • In the end, George wins the second ticket, continuing the running gag of him winning almost everything.
  • Arthur's phone is updated, as it has a caller ID now.
  • Monique is seen seating Arthur and George at the end. It is unknown how she got the job at the concert.
  • Timeline: In "The Last Day", MC wears a Static Airwaves sweater.
  • Moral: Don't pressure others for your own benefits.
